Someone with equal or higher priority than the applicant can agree to the applicant being appointed personal representative by signing a Renunciation form. Any creditor of the person who died, if 45 days have passed since the death. Once everything has been filed with the court, the court will decide whether to appoint the applicant personal representative and sign the letters. The county is part of the New York metropolitan area. The court is open Monday through Friday from 9:00 a.m. to 5:00 p.m. . Any person who does not agree with having the applicant named as personal representative, or who does not believe the estate should be informally probated, may file with the court an Objection to Appointment of Personal Representative form. If probate is not required by law, it may be possible to collect personal property (such as money in a bank account) using a small estate affidavit. A certified copy of this document can be presented to third parties - such as banks and insurance companies - to show that the named person has been appointed by the court as personal representative of the decedent's estate.
